Text

A.The purpose of this chapter is to promote the public welfare by creating a comprehensive legal framework within which travel insurance may be sold in this state.
B.The requirements of this chapter apply to travel insurance that covers any resident of this state and that is sold, solicited, negotiated or offered in this state and to policies and certificates that are delivered or issued for delivery in this state. This chapter does not apply to cancellation fee waivers or travel assistance services except as expressly provided in this chapter.
